Dubai’s Department of Tourism and Commerce Marketing (Dubai Tourism) hosted the Hospitality Sustainability Board Game, the inaugural activity of the Dubai Sustainable Tourism Initiative.

Designed by Dubai Tourism in collaboration with Emirates Wildlife Society-WWF, Roya International and Insignia, the game was created as an educational tool for Dubai’s hospitality industry to contribute towards the city’s goal of sustainability.

Participants at the event, held at Media One Hotel recently, included staff across all aspects of hotel operations, who worked in teams of 2-3 people to measure consumption baselines and identify opportunities to reduce consumption.

Speaking at the event, Solaiman Alrifai, senior manager, tourism development, Dubai Tourism, said: "Dubai’s hospitality industry, which recently crossed the 100,000 room threshold, has been a cornerstone of the city’s economy.

"As we look forward to capacity expansion and increased visitor volumes in the lead-up to 2020 and beyond, it is paramount for us to implement measures for this industry to reduce consumption and conserve resources. Raising awareness of conservation practices is a key pillar of the Dubai Sustainable Tourism Initiative, making this game a very significant step towards creating ä clear understanding of how powerful hospitality employees are in bringing about change."

In addition to measuring electricity and water consumption levels in hotels, and ways to reduce it, the Hospitality Sustainability Board Game also helps participants understand which areas of the hotel activities are responsible for consumption, and how to optimise the efficiency of those areas.

Dubai Sustainable Tourism Initiative (DSTI) is an initiative of Dubai Tourism designed to enable the hospitality industry in Dubai to become more sustainable and efficient in managing their resources. Along with raising awareness, the DSTI also aims to develop a framework to promote sustainability, introduce carbon emission reduction strategies, and share innovative solutions to improve sustainability.
